(Walton, Ky.) - Boone County Sheriff’s investigators have released the name of the victim in an alleged kidnapping and murder.
Three men have been arrested for the January 9 murder in which the victim’s remains were dismembered then spread in a Verona field.
Using a description of his clothing, a tattoo, approximate size and weight, and the fact the perpetrators named him, detectives determined the victim was 19-year-old Daniel Delfin, of Walton.
Investigators will rely on DNA comparisons with family members to make a positive identification of the remains.
Sheriff’s detectives said Delfin was targeted by his accused killers because he was a drug dealer in Boone County.
